If you're in your mid- to early twenties like me, then I'm willing to bet that you've got a deeply rooted attachment to Nintendo's second home console. The SNES was the first gaming system I had ever owned, and boy, did I play that thing to death.As such, I couldn't help but feel all warm inside at the sight of this modded Super Nintendo. Behold. ![]() This custom piece of hardware made its glorious debut on Reddit, courtesy of robotairz. It runs on internal, rechargeable batteries, or directly via an outlet.
